I want to notify an administrator by email when other users change their information (name, phone, etc). I want to include in the email the unchanged information and the updated information. To do this i use replacement patterns, but there isn't a replacement pattern for the NIF/CIF/NIE field. NIF/CIF/NIE field is a field type provided by the Field NIF module.

I installed the field_nif module, added a field_nif to my article content type, then created an article with a valid NIF number (first I had to figure out what makes a NIF number valid, since there is no documentation or help for that field ...).
Then I created a rule to fire whenever an Article is created. When I went to a a condition (Data comparison), I saw that node:field-nif WAS available in the data selector. I also tried to add a Send mail action, and again I say the node:field-nif show up in replacement patterns.
So I don't know exactly what you were trying to do, since you didn't export your Rule and post it here, but as far as I can tell this works properly.
